PARKING POLICIES

Game-day parking for all lots directly surrounding Memorial Stadium is reserved for Nebraska Athletic Department donors. Donors who have previously requested and paid for parking permits will receive the passes in the mail before the season.

Improperly parked vehicles or those found in a restricted area will be towed at the owner’s expense. Towed vehicles may be claimed by contacting the UNL Police at (402) 472-2222.

DISABLED PARKING

Parking for the disabled is available on campus on a first-come first-served basis for a $10 fee per car. Booster Lots 5, 9 and 12 have spaces reserved for those with state-issued handicap parking tags or license plates.

Ten extra-wide stalls, reserved for lift-equipped vans are available in Lot 5.  Booster Lots 5 and 9 have free cart shuttle service for persons with disabilities to Memorial Stadium. Lot 8 has spaces for the disabled and pre-assigned stalls for lift-equipped vans, but will not be a game-day only cash lot.

Free public parking for the disabled is available at hooded meter spots on 14th and Vine. Additional public parking for the disabled is available at 19th and R streets, for $10 per game. This lot is 10 blocks from the stadium, but has a free bus shuttle service that runs throughout the game to the East side of the stadium and generally does not reach capacity.

STARTRAN

Fans are encouraged to use the convenient game-day shuttle service through StarTran. Shuttle service to and from East Stadium begins two and a half hours before kickoff with the last shuttle running 45 minutes before kickoff. Shuttles will return to the lots immediately after the game.

For more information on the Big Red Express, search lincoln.ne.gov under keyword ‘startran’.

The pick-up and drop-off points in 2008 will be:

• Southeast Community College (88th and ‘O’)

• Southwest High School (South 14th and Pine Lake Rd.)

• North Star High School (Six blocks East of North 27th and Folkways Blvd.)
